Guardrail post compatibility and post pile options
On the basis of diverse demands of piling construction, bore caps of hydraulic hammers are different for the determinate programs.
In general, the height of the guardrails are less than 1m on the highway road. Because it cannot obstruct the driver’s view.
Post spacing is generally set between 1.33 and 2.67 meters, depending on road conditions and vehicle speed.

Safety procedures and site preparation for highway guardrail

Guardrail posts and beams are often protected with hot-dip galvanizing in accordance with ASTM A123 to improve corrosion resistance and extend service life.
Only operators who have undergone professional training can drive the machine to avoid any potential personal injury.
Estabilishing the traffic control in construction site will prevent the potential danger from complex working environent.
According to the Engineering Toolbox, before driving piles, it is necessary to confirm whether the soil can withstand the pile load. Common factors to consider include soil type, density, moisture content, and compressibility. Insufficient bearing capacity may lead to pile settlement, tilting, or instability.
Maintenance, service access, and hydraulic hammer parts
The daily miantenance is the significant step for the the use of machines. Operators should inspect the hydraulic system, wire ropes, hammer, guide rails, outriggers, connections, hoses, and fasteners before each workday for signs of wear, cracks, looseness, or leaks. If any defects are found, the equipment should not remain in service.
At the same time, other parts of the machines need regularly inspection to ensure they are secure and reliable: outriggers, counterweights, braces, support frames, and guide frames. Through these checking measures, the lifespan will prolong under normal application conditions.
When conditions permit, establish a daily maintenance checklist for inspectors to record their checks, ensuring smooth operation.
